I sent these questions, and I'll post the answers here:
1. What is the usual range of water temps in Lake Coeur d'Alene in mid-August?
2. Will the course have an aid station for 5K and 10K swimmers?
3. For 10K swimmers, will personal paddlers be forbidden, optional, or mandatory?
Answers:
1. Avg temp of Lake CDA in mid Aug is 70 degrees.
2. Aid/feeding station for 10K only.
3. No personal escort craft for any swimmers.
